### Your use case

#### What would you like to do?
After a busy day when I did not open Element at all or not that often but have a few quiet minutes in the evening I would like to be able to catch up on everything that I did not see throughout the day.

#### Why would you like to do it?

Almost all of my rooms (in contrary to DMs) are muted, not because I do not want to read their messages but because I do not want to get distracted by them when I am not actively opening Element. It would be easier to read all the messages when I am not busy at the moment.

#### How would you like to achieve it?

Use the "Unreads" filter tab of the new app layout to go through all of my unread messages. Right now muted chats are not displayed here but I could especially make use of this filter for muted chats. Since I get notifications for unmuted chats I usually read their messages quickly after they arrive and the "Unreads" tab stays empty.
